You must be 21 to gamble in Greece

The minimum gambling age in Greece is 21 years old. This requirement applies to all forms of gambling, including land-based casinos, lottery games, sports betting, and licensed online platforms. Greece sets a higher age threshold than many other European nations, which often permit gambling at 18.

Identity verification is standard procedure at casino entrances and during online account registration. Operators licensed by the Hellenic Gaming Commission enforce strict age checks to prevent underage access. Failure to comply can result in heavy penalties for gambling establishments and immediate removal of underage individuals from gaming premises.

Online gambling is legal in Greece when conducted through platforms licensed by the Hellenic Gaming Commission, the national regulatory body. Since the introduction of comprehensive reforms under Law 4002/2011, Greece has permitted regulated online sports betting, casino games, and poker through approved operators.

Licensed platforms typically operate under domains that comply with Greek regulations. Unlicensed offshore gambling sites are blocked by internet service providers under government orders. Players attempting to access unlicensed platforms may face legal complications. Using only licensed operators ensures compliance with Greek law and consumer protection standards.

Gambling laws and regulations in Greece

Gambling operations in Greece are governed by Law 4002/2011 and overseen by the Hellenic Gaming Commission (EEEP). This regulatory framework mandates that all land-based and online gambling operators obtain proper licensing before offering services. The licensing process involves rigorous scrutiny of financial stability, operational integrity, and compliance mechanisms.

Both land-based casinos and online platforms must adhere to regulations covering payout percentages, player protections, advertising restrictions, and responsible gambling measures. The government restricts private gambling operations to licensed entities only, ensuring that all activities remain under regulatory supervision. Violations of these regulations result in substantial fines and potential license revocation.

Consequences of underage gambling in Greece

Greek authorities enforce strict underage gambling penalties for both minors and operators. Individuals under 21 caught gambling face immediate ejection from gaming premises, confiscation of any winnings, and potential placement on exclusion lists. Repeat violations can result in permanent bans from licensed gambling establishments.

Operators who permit underage gambling face severe financial penalties, often reaching tens of thousands of euros. Licensed establishments must report underage gambling incidents to the Hellenic Gaming Commission. Such violations can also lead to license suspension or revocation, making compliance with age restrictions a critical operational priority.

Responsible gambling in Greece

Greece has established a public health approach to gambling through mandatory responsible gambling programs and support services. Licensed operators must provide self-exclusion options, deposit limits, and access to problem gambling resources. These measures aim to prevent gambling-related harm and promote informed player decisions.

Support is available through organizations like KETHEA (Therapy Center for Dependent Individuals), which offers specialized programs for gambling addiction. Individuals experiencing gambling-related difficulties can access counseling and treatment services at kethea.gr or by calling +30 210 7259490.
